The Focus of BIM Education: A Time for Change

Building Information Management

Using Revit, Archicad, or other 3d modeling software is NOT an introduction to BIM, but rather a component of BIM. Owners, Contractors, Subcontractors, AEs, Building Product Manufactures, Oversight Groups and/or any stakeholder of the built environment will need to undergo fundamental process change in order to succeed at BIM.
